

Hacking HR
Hacking HR
The Hacking HR Podcast explores how work is changing with new technology, cultural shifts, and emerging trends. Featuring insights from industry experts and thought leaders, it covers the challenges and opportunities of the modern workplace—from remote work and AI to leadership and future-proof skills. Whether you're a professional or just curious, this podcast helps you navigate the evolving world of work.
